So, when I am working the the profile manager drawing a new complex profile I cannot select the profile which I just drew. The only way I can select it is if I hit the override button. The problem is I lose all of the custom properties I applied to the profile. Then, if I deselect the profile, I have to hit the Override button to select it again. The only way that I have figured out thus far on how to select the profile after I have deselected it and for the profile to function like it usually does in the profile manager is to change an edge to some custom line thickness. Then, after I deselect that profile, I can click on it again like normal. I don't know why the profile manager is acting this way?!

Any ideas?

Oh yea, and another problem is that right after I finish drawing the profile, it disappears. The only way to get it to appear is to hit the Override button. Once I do that, the profile stays appeared, but I cannot select it as stated above.
